A double pane window consists of a pair of glass panes separated by a gap that is filled with air or other insulating gases, such as argon. When the windows start to appear misty it is a sign that the seal has failed and the window needs to be replaced.

A double-glazed window is comprised of two panes of glass separated by an opening. The gap is then filled with a non-conductive gas like argon to create a barrier to keep cold air out and warm air from your home. This helps your home keep its temperature constant and stops heat loss. The window is then sealed around the edges to create an airtight seal and increase insulation.

Under Building Regulations, a window replacement is an "controlled fitting". You'll need to adhere to the regulations to ensure that your windows are in compliance with insulation standards. You should employ a certified glazier to ensure that the job is done properly and that the regulations are followed.
